We are currently looking for an experienced Community Manager for our property in Italian Village - Lusso Apartments. The Community Manager oversees the property’s operations to ensure that exceptional service is delivered to all residents and the property is meeting its financial goals.
Responsibilities
- Ensure community meets all monthly, quarterly, and annual financial and operational targets, including achieving the highest possible net operating income through effective cost control and revenue improvement programs.
- Oversee and participate in all aspects of rent collections, file necessary evictions, and ensure landlord/resident laws are followed.
- Train and hold accountable property employees to ensure procedures and protocols are followed.
- Ensure compliance with fair housing laws and regulations in all leasing and marketing activities.
- Oversee and participate in all aspects of leasing production, including leasing administration, marketing activities, and maintaining product knowledge of community and competitors to maximize rental income and budgeted occupancy.
Qualifications
- Previous experience in luxury property management.
- Knowledge of fair housing laws and regulations.
- Experience with Entrata preferred.
- Experience in preparing monthly variance reporting.
